John Batter

CEO at MarketCast

Batter is a media and entertainment veteran with extensive experience in building data-driven businesses delivering best-in-class results for customers. He was most recently CEO of Gracenote, the digital and data segment of Tribune Media Company, which he established as the world's largest entertainment metadata services and technology company prior to a successful sale of the business to Nielsen in 2017. He previously was CEO of M-GO, a joint venture between DreamWorks Animation and Technicolor; president of production for DreamWorks Animation; and a senior executive at Electronic Arts. Batter earned a bachelor's degree in history from the University of California, Berkeley and an MBA from the USC Marshall School of Business.

Based in Los Angeles, MarketCast is a leading provider of marketing research services and data analytics for the global entertainment industry, with additional offices in New York, Boston, Indianapolis, and London. MarketCast works in collaboration with marketers and researchers in the development and execution of their marketing strategies, from early concept exploration through distribution. MarketCast services are available worldwide and include materials testing, such as trailers, TV spots, digital campaigns, and print ads; concept and positioning studies; exit polls; tracking studies; social media analytics; and custom research offerings. MarketCast's subsidiaries include Insight Strategy Group LLC, a leading consumer research and strategy agency that leverages deep expertise anchored in social sciences to fuel brand growth, new product introductions, and service and content innovation and Fizziology LLC, a leading social insights and analytics company.
